ロゴ

グアン・レイ・ミン

テクニカルディレクター | Java

「挑戦するJava開発:イノベーションと課題が共存する時代の選択」

한어Русский языкEnglishFrançaisIndonesianSanskrit日本語DeutschPortuguêsΕλληνικάespañolItalianoSuomalainenLatina

Java 開発には強力なエコシステムと豊富なライブラリがあり、開発タスクが比較的便利です。しかし、テクノロジーが進化し続けるにつれて、Java 開発者はタスクを遂行する際に新たな課題にも直面します。例えば、開発効率や品質に対する市場の要求は日々高まっており、顧客ニーズも多様化・複雑化しています。

プロジェクトの種類の観点から見ると、Web アプリケーション開発は、Java 開発がタスクを実行する上で常に重要な領域です。多くの企業は、強力で安定した信頼性の高い Web サイトとバックエンド システムを構築する必要があり、Java はこの分野で優れています。同時に、モバイル アプリケーション開発の需要も高まっています。Java はネイティブ モバイル開発では主流ではありませんが、Android 開発における一部のアプリケーションなど、一部のクロスプラットフォーム フレームワークを通じて依然として利用されています。

開発者はタスクを受け入れる過程で、顧客のビジネス ニーズを完全に理解する必要があります。これには機能要件だけでなく、ユーザー エクスペリエンス、パフォーマンスの最適化などの側面も含まれます。適切な要件分析はプロジェクト成功の鍵の 1 つです。同時に、チームワークも重要です。効率的な開発チームは、それぞれの強みを最大限に発揮し、プロジェクトの進捗と品質を向上させることができます。

ただし、Java 開発のタスクに取り組むことは、必ずしも順風満帆であるとは限りません。テクノロジーは急速に更新されており、開発者は市場の変化に適応するために新しい知識とスキルを常に学習する必要があります。たとえば、クラウド コンピューティングやビッグ データなどの新興テクノロジーの台頭により、Java 開発者はこれらのテクノロジーをプロジェクトに統合し、より競争力のあるソリューションを提供する必要があります。

さらに、競争圧力も無視できない要因です。より多くの開発者が市場に殺到すると、プロジェクトの見積もりが影響を受ける可能性があります。競合他社に差をつけるためには、開発者は確かな技術スキルだけでなく、優れたコミュニケーションスキルやプロジェクト管理スキルを備え、顧客に高品質のサービスと価値を提供できる必要があります。

プロジェクトの実施に関しては、品質管理が最優先事項です。コードの標準化、保守性、セキュリティを確保することは、顧客に対する責任の表れです。同時に、タイムリーなアフターサービスは顧客満足度を向上させ、その後の協力の基礎を築くこともできます。

一般に、Java 開発には機会と課題の両方があります。開発者は、市場のニーズに適応し、変化する時代の中で自らの価値を実現するために、常に自己研鑽を続ける必要があります。

2024-08-15